  • eddale says:

    Thanks everyone – With regards to where you should start – I tend to look at sites off the front page – going a hundred sites or so down and work my way up – on the main keyword

    For less competitive phrases – that still have lots of traffic – you can start at the top

    Remember – Web Sites are like vintage Guitars and fine wine – age and quality matter BIG TIME!!
